하나의 아카이브 로그를 수동으로 적용하는 방법 대기 데이터 가드|피틱스

하나의 아카이브 로그를 수동으로 적용하는 방법 대기 데이터 가드
하나의 아카이브 로그를 수동으로 적용하는 방법 대기 데이터 가드
다운로드하려면 여기를 클릭하십시오

그런 다음 대기 사이트에서 보관된 재실행 로그를 카탈로그 화해야 합니다. 내 질문은 위의 작업을 위해 대기 데이터베이스를 유지해야하는 모드에 있습니다. *********** 여러 아카이브 로그가있을 수 있습니다 하나의 아카이브 로그를 수동으로 적용하는 방법 대기 데이터 가드가 하나의 아카이브 로그 파일에 대해 대기 위치에서 대기 중입니다. 데이터베이스 로그 모드 아카이브 모드 자동 보관 사용 아카이브 대상 사용 가장 오래된 온라인 로그 시퀀스 59 다음 로그 시퀀스에서 아카이브까지 0 현재 로그 시퀀스 61.

이러한 아카이브 재실행 로그 간격은 대기 데이터베이스가 주 데이터베이스에서 전송되는 재실행 로그를 수신하지 못하는 네트워크 중단 중에 가장 자주 발생합니다. 하나의 아카이브 로그를 수동으로 적용하는 방법 대기 데이터 가드 때로는 해결할 수없는 아카이브 간격 또는 손상된 아카이브 로그가 데이터 가드(대기)에 있습니다. 대기 사이트에서 누락된 로그 파일이 모두 등록될 때까지 대기 사이트에서 로그 파일 등록을 수행합니다. 데이터 가드의 경우 대기 데이터베이스에 보관된 다시 실행 로그를 적용하는 백그라운드 프로세스입니다. 대기에 적용되는 아카이브 로그 삭제 정책을 구성합니다.

사용할 수 있는 대기 위치가 없는 경우 대기 모드를 다시 사용할 수 있게 될 때까지 최대 성능 모드와 동일한 방식으로 작동합니다. 다음과 같이 로그 삭제 정책을 설정합니다. 대기 데이터베이스를 최신 상태로 유지하려면 주 데이터베이스의 보관된 다시 실행 로그를 대기 데이터베이스에 수동으로 적용해야 합니다. 보관된 로그가 적용되지 않으면 삭제되지 않습니다. 다음은 활성 데이터 가드 사용의 이점입니다.

그것이 일어날 때 그렇지 않다면? 즉,관리 복구에서 보관된 로그 6,7 및 8 을 하나의 보관 로그를 수동으로 적용하는 방법에 적용하려면 먼저 대기 데이터베이스에 수동으로 적용해야 합니다. 원인 8:아카이브 로그 파일이 데이터 가드 로그 전송 서비스를 통해서가 아니라 수동으로 대기 모드로 전송되었습니다. 기존 임시 파일 삭제:. 1 단계: 다음 쿼리에서 가장 낮은 쿼리만 찾습니다.

아카이브 로그를 기본에서 대기로 복사합니다. 종료에 대한. 프로덕션 데이터베이스에서 리스너 파일을 변경하지 않도록 모든 아카이브 로그를 수동으로 적용하고 싶습니다. 데이터 가드 구성에서 논리적 대기 데이터베이스에 대한 위치추적 및 에프 에일러오버 기록을 표시합니다. 안녕하세요: 대기 제어 파일을 만든 후 프로덕션 데이터베이스를 종료하고 모든 데이터 파일,아카이브 로그 및 대기 제어 파일을 다른 서버로 복사 한 후 대기 데이터베이스를 만들었습니다. 그리고 데이터베이스를 엽니 다. 이 설정을 사용하면 적용된 아카이브된 로그가 자동으로 삭제됩니다. 간격에는 운송 및 적용 간격의 두 가지 유형이 있습니다.

주 파일의 모든 아카이브 로그 파일이 대기 모드로 이동합니다. 보관된 다시 실행 로그 파일을 찾으려면 주 데이터베이스에서 다음 문을 실행합니다. 데이터베이스 레지스터 로그 파일 변경’/로그/파일/위치. 내 작업 중 하나는 이동된 로그 파일이 대기 데이터베이스에 즉시 적용되지 않는지 확인하는 것입니다. 주 데이터베이스의 증분 백업을 사용하여 대기 데이터베이스를 다시 동기화합니다. “모든 대기 모드에서 적용되도록 아카이브 로그 삭제 정책 구성; “재해 복구에 대기가 사용되는 데이터 가드 환경에서 아카이브 로그 파일을 보호할 수 있습니다. 2 대기 데이터베이스를 수동 복구 모드로 설정합니다. 기본 백업에서 증분 백업을 수행하여 기본 백업과 동일한 대기 백업을 적용할 수 있습니다.

더 이상 간격이 없을 때까지 이 과정을 반복합니다. 가장 일반적인 문제는 아카이브 로그 간격,즉 데이터 가드*는 특정 아카이브 로그를 소스 할 수 없으므로 중지(또는 문제를 해결하려고 시도 할 수 없음)합니다. 주 데이터베이스가 열려 있을 때 대기 데이터베이스를 종료합니다. 대기 데이터베이스를 읽기 전용 모드로 열기 전에 나머지 모든 아카이브 로그를 주 데이터베이스 서버에서 대기 데이터베이스 서버로 전송하고(아카이브 로그 간격이 있는 경우)적용합니다.

현재 아카이브 로그는 데이터베이스 간에 전달되지 않으며 이를 전송 간격 이라고 합니다. 그것에 대한 자세한 내용은,당신은”구성 수동 데이터 가드”에 게시물의 내 하나에서 단계–16 세를 참조 할 수 있습니다. 다음으로,하나의 아카이브 로그를 수동으로 적용하는 방법 대기 데이터 가드 아카이브 로그 파일을 적용 할 쉘 스크립트를 작성해야합니다. 다음 단계는 다음과 같습니다. 당신이 당신의 데이터 가드 설정에 대기 데이터베이스에 성능을 향상시킬 수있는 몇 가지 트릭이 있습니다.

식별된 갭을 해결하고 로그 적용 서비스를 시작한 후 논리 대기 데이터베이스에서 로그 보기를 다시 쿼리하여 다음 갭 시퀀스가 있는 경우 확인합니다. 다음 명령으로 복구 프로세스를 시작합니다. 데이터 가드 대기 데이터베이스의 수동 복구. 아카이브 로그를 기본에서 대기 모드로 복사하고 파일 이름을 바꾼 다음 실행하여 로그를 적용합니다. 편의성과 효율성을 위해 일반적으로 자동 보관이 가장 좋습니다. 수동으로 수행 할 수 있습니다: 대기 사이트에”/아카이브/데이터베이스/”경로가 있으며이 경로에 보관 된 다시 실행 로그가 있습니다.

데이터베이스 변경 관리 대기 데이터베이스 복구 취소;. 나는 하나의 설명이 필요 대기 데이터베이스에서”디스크에 1 번 백업”절을 사용하는 것이 의무입니까? 예를 들어 아카이브 로그 시퀀스#100 은 대기 위치로 제공되지 않습니다. 대기 데이터베이스의 수동 복구를 시작하려면 데이터베이스를 탑재하고 복구를 시작합니다. 누락된 아카이브 로그 간격 대기 측 해결 : -문제:아카이브 공기 아치 1_337_. 대기 데이터베이스를 마운트 할 수 있지만 발행 할 때. 1 개의 아카이브 로그를 수동으로 적용하는 방법 제거 대기 로그 추가 2 댓글:오전 5 시 19 분에 마니 마란. 대기에 로그 간격이 있기 때문에 대기가 주 대기와 동기화되지 않은 경우 수행할 단계는 거의 없습니다. 대기 데이터베이스를 시작하고 탑재한 후에는 수동 복구 모드로 배치할 수 있습니다. 데이터 가드 설정에서 아카이브 로그가 대기 모드로 전달되기 전에 기본 로그에서 누락된 상황이 발생할 수 있습니다. 필요한 전환 조건에 대해 로그 아카이브를 활성화합니다.

12c 아카이브 archivelog asm 감사 awr 클라우드 백업 데이터베이스 dataguard datapatch datapump diskgroup emctl expdp flashback golden gate grid impdp 설치는 다 ogg-opatch ora-oracle oracle12. 스크립트 스크립트 보안 쉘 스크립트 대기 통계 테이블 스페이스 임시. 즉시입니다. 그것은 할 수 있기 때문에 몇 가지 중요한 문제는 기본 측이 다운되는 경우. 채워진 재실행 로그 파일을 자동으로 보관하도록 인스턴스를 구성하거나 수동으로 보관할 수 있습니다. 이 명령은 대기 재실행 로그 파일 디렉토리에 있는 모든 로그파일을 등록할 수 있는 명령입니다. 보고 쿼리는 대기 데이터베이스로 오프로드될 수 있습니다. 그런 다음 로그 적용 서비스를 시작하면 보관됩니다.

해결 방법 8 이러한 아카이브 로그 파일을 등록하거나 수동 복구를 사용합니다. 출력은 대기 데이터베이스에 현재 시퀀스 30 에서 34 까지의 로그 파일이 없음을 나타냅니다. 1 아카이브 격차 란 무엇입니까? 물리적 블록 손상은 기본 또는 물리적 대기 데이터베이스에서 자동으로 복구됩니다. 시작하기 전에 데이터 가드 격차가 무엇인지 이해합시다. 대기 데이터:1. 예를 들어 네트워크를 사용할 수 없게 되고 기본 데이터베이스에서 대기 데이터베이스로의 자동 보관이 중지되면 아카이브 간격이 발생합니다. 네트워크 연결이 복원되면 데이터 가드의 기본 데이터에서 대기 데이터베이스로의 재실행 데이터의 자동 전송이 재개됩니다. 그리고 대기 모드에서 아카이브 로그를 적용한 후 즉시 적용된 로그를 삭제합니까? 나는 당신의 대기가 2 시간 이상 간격을 적용했다고 가정합니다.

활성 데이터가드는 다시 실행 로그가 실시간으로 적용되는 경우에도 대기 데이터베이스가 읽기 전용 모드로 열려 있음을 의미합니다. 기본 아카이브는 기본 사이트와 대기 사이트 모두에 6,7 및 8 을 기록합니다. 아카이브 간격은 로그 적용 서비스를 계속 진행할 수 없도록 하는 대기 사이트에서 누락된 다시 실행 범위입니다. 2-대기 데이터베이스에서 프로세스를 중지하고 데이터베이스를 종료합니다. 주요 개선 사항 중 하나는 파일_서버 및 파일_클라이언트 매개 변수를 사용하는 새로운 가져 오기 아카이브 로그 서비스입니다. 기본 데이터베이스 측과 대기 데이터베이스 측 모두에서 누락되었습니다. 아카이브 간격은 대기 시스템이 기본 데이터베이스에서 생성된 다음 아카이브 재실행 로그를 수신할 수 없을 때마다 생성되는 누락된 아카이브 재실행 로그의 범위입니다. 복구 프로세스 중에 아카이브 로그는 로그 아카이브 초기화 매개 변수에 의해 지정된 기본 위치에서 읽습니다. 하나의 대기 데이터베이스가 있으며 아카이브 로그 삭제 정책을 활성화 할 계획입니다.

모든 트랜잭션이 대기 모드에서 적용되기 전에 파일이 삭제되지 않도록 보호합니다. 이러한 자동화된 프로세스에도 불구하고 갭 시퀀스를 피할 수 없는 특정 시나리오가 있습니다. 원인 9 : 보관 로그 파일은 기본에서 삭제되어 대기 모드로 전달되고 적용됩니다. 이 작업은 모든 역할 전환에서 로컬 시스템에서 처리되거나 생성된 재실행 로그 스트림의 전체 시퀀스를 보여줌으로써 수행됩니다.

전송 간격 문제는 일반적으로 주 데이터베이스와 대기 데이터베이스 간의 네트워크 연결이 끊어진 후에 시작됩니다. 카탈로그 시작’/아카이브/데이터베이스/’;. 전송 간격에 맞지 않을 수도 있지만 대기 사이트에 적용 간격이 있을 수 있습니다. 그러나 여전히 명령이 필요한 경우 명령이 될 수 있습니다: -모든 아카이브 로그 파일을 대기 데이터베이스에 복사하고 대기 데이터베이스의 마운트 단계에서 백업 제어 파일을 사용하여 데이터베이스 복구를 작성해야합니다. 그 이유 중 하나는 아카이브 로그가 네트워크 문제로 인해 대기 데이터베이스로 빠르게 전달되지 않는 것입니다. 이유는 재실행 로그 손실에서 복구 된 기본 또는 수동으로 삭제 된 아카이브 로그 중 하나가 될 수 있습니다. 여기에 모스 문서 아이디에서 추출이다 1537316. 기본/대기 데이터베이스 데이터가드를 종료하고 시작합니다.

다음 쿼리를 실행하여 보호 모드,보호 수준,데이터베이스 역할 및 전환 상태에 대한 정보를 표시합니다. 최대 가용성:기본 트랜잭션은 다시 실행 정보가 온라인 다시 실행 로그 및 하나 이상의 대기 위치의 대기 다시 실행 로그에 기록될 때까지 커밋되지 않습니다. 보관된 원래 다시 실행 로그를 대기 모드에 지속적으로 적용하여 대기 데이터베이스를 원래 데이터베이스와 함께 최신 상태로 유지할 수 있습니다. 기본의 로컬 아카이브 대상이 로그_아카이브_목적지_1 이라고 가정합니다. 마지막 재실행 데이터가 대기 데이터베이스로 전송되지 않은 경우 원래 주 데이터베이스의 재실행 데이터가 포함된 보관된 재실행 로그 파일을 이전 대기 데이터베이스로 수동으로 복사하여 데이터베이스 레지스터 로그 파일_스펙 문으로 등록할 수 있습니다.

Write a Comment

이메일 주소는 공개되지 않습니다.